Abstract

The utility model discloses a vertical cooling arrangement unloading drawer valve of sintering and pelletizing, including the feeding ash bucket, the bleeder vent has been seted up to feeding ash bucket lateral wall, and feeding ash bucket lower extreme is equipped with the side direction bin outlet, and the side direction bin outlet is equipped with and pushes away the material frame, pushes away material frame bottom and is equipped with the bottom plate, and bottom plate one end is equipped with the feed opening, pushes away material frame inboard and is equipped with and pushes away the material drawer, pushes away material drawer base portion and opens, pushes away material drawer one end and passes through the connecting rod and link to each other with the hydro -cylinder. The utility model discloses the principle is simple, and convenient operation compares with prior art, and equipment structure simplifies, has changed original cold charge that stands and has put the complicated of the feeding ejection of compact, can the effective control sintering deposit with the contact time and the unloading speed of flue gas.

As shown in Figures 1 to 3, a kind of agglomerates of sintered pellets of the present utility model vertical cooling device blanking drawer valve, including charging Ash bucket 1, charging ash bucket 1 side wall offers air-vent, and charging ash bucket 1 lower end is provided with lateral discharge gate 15, and lateral discharge gate 15 sets There is pusher framework 3, pusher framework 3 bottom is provided with base plate 10, base plate 10 one end is provided with feed opening 11, and feed opening 11 is provided with turnover panel 7, Turnover panel 7 one end is connected with base plate 10 by hinge.It is provided with pusher drawer 5, pusher drawer 5 bottom-open inside pusher framework 3, push away Material drawer 5 both sides are provided with connecting rod 12, and connecting rod 12 one end is passed through bearing pin and is connected with pusher drawer 5 rotation, and connecting rod 12 other end passes through Bearing pin is rotated with turnover panel 7 and is connected, and pusher drawer 5 one end is connected with oil cylinder 2 by connecting rod 4.Oil cylinder 2 is fixed on oil cylinder support base On 6, oil cylinder support base 6 is fixing with pusher framework 3.When mounted, pusher drawer 5 peace parallel with pusher framework 3 must be ensured Dress, simultaneously parallel with the stroke directions of oil cylinder 2 it is ensured that blanking drawer threshold switch resistance is minimum.
Pusher framework 3, pusher drawer 5 composition drawer valve drawer part, are mainly used in filling material and discharging.Oil cylinder 2 and company Extension bar 4 connects, and controls pusher drawer 5 horizontal reciprocating to move, controls the switch of drawer valve.In pusher drawer 5 opening process, even Bar 12 promotes turnover panel 7 under pusher drawer 5 drive, is allowed to downwardly turn over and opens, and increases feed opening 11 opening degree, in pusher drawer In 5 closing process, connecting rod 12 pulls turnover panel 7 under pusher drawer 5 drive, is allowed to be flipped up to level, closes feed opening 11.
Additionally, being provided with adjustable for height plate 8 above described lateral discharge gate 15.Plate 8 is used for controlling in blanking process In above pusher drawer 5 formed Ta Liao area height, control 5 one sweeping action cycles of pusher drawer load, simultaneously Ensure that drawer threshold switch is smooth.
As shown in figure 4, using this utility model as a cooling section in vertical cooling device, heat sinter enters charging After ash bucket 1, by drawer valve, top self-assembling formation material is sealed, circulating flue gas, cigarette are passed through to charging ash bucket 1 side from flue gas pipeline 13 Gas is fully contacted by air-vent and heat sinter and carries out heat exchange, when the heat exchange of first stage completes, is pulled by oil cylinder 2 Pusher drawer 5 is removed from pusher framework 3 by connecting rod 4, during pusher drawer 5 removal, will complete the sintering of heat exchange Ore deposit carries out the heat exchange of second stage by the vertical cooling device center ash bucket 14 that feed opening 11 falls lower section, then by oil cylinder 2 Promote extension bar 4 that pusher drawer 5 is pushed pusher framework 3, and turnover panel 7 rotates up with the promotion of pusher drawer 5, closes blanking Mouth 11.Control cylinder 2 operating frequency, turnover panel 7 opening degree, plate 8 opening degree can be passed through, can be with effective control sintering deposit and cigarette The time of contact of gas and blanking velocity.
